Description
Design for interior wall. A framed painting or tapestry at center depicting a still life of fruit with monkeys at left, architectural ruins and partial view of landscape in background; the frame of the scene topped with an armorial trophy. Below the painting, a narrow marble console table with two matching pillars topped with matching gilt bronze candelabra. Flanking the painting are partial views of decorative wall panels (wainscoting). Scale at lower center.
